Subject: [PATCH 1/7] PM / core: Add helpers for subsystem callback selection

From: Rafael J. Wysocki <rafael.j.wysocki@...el.com>

Add helper routines to find and return a suitable subsystem callback
during the "noirq" phases of system suspend/resume (or analogous)
transitions as well as during the "late" phase of system suspend and
the "early" phase of system resume (or analogous) transitions.

The helpers will be called from additional sites going forward.
